About UPPERTHONG OLD SCHOOL
UPPERTHONG OLD SCHOOL is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 1027546). Based on official Charity Commission data, it holds a "Verified" rating with a CharityScore of 70/100 — a well-rated and transparent charity that meets strong governance standards. This indicates a reliable charity with strong fundamentals across most of our assessment criteria. In its most recent reporting year (2025), UPPERTHONG OLD SCHOOL reported a total income of £20,471 and total expenditure of £43,676, a spending ratio of 213% indicating a strong proportion of funds directed to charitable work. According to the Charity Commission register, UPPERTHONG OLD SCHOOL describes its activities as follows: To provide a facility for the use of local residents, and those from surrounding villages.
